Max O’Dowd Powers Netherlands to Historic ODI Run Chase Against Scotland in CWC League 2

Netherlands Rewrite Record Books in Epic CWC League 2 Encounter

In an unforgettable showdown at Forthill, Dundee, Max O’Dowd led the Netherlands to a historic victory by chasing down a monumental 370-run target against Scotland in the ICC Cricket World Cup League 2. His sensational 158-run knock helped the Dutch clinch a thrilling win with just four balls to spare, marking one of the highest successful run chases in the history of ODI cricket.

This landmark result didn’t just secure two points for the Netherlands—it etched their name into cricketing folklore. With this victory, the Dutch now rank third in the all-time list of highest successful ODI run chases, behind only South Africa’s legendary pursuits in 2006 and 2016.


George Munsey’s Mammoth 191 Guides Scotland to 369/6

Scotland Dominate First Innings with Aggressive Strokeplay

Put into bat first, Scotland appeared to be in complete command thanks to a blistering innings from opener George Munsey. The left-hander blazed his way to a magnificent 191 off 150 balls, studded with 14 fours and 11 sixes. His powerful knock laid the foundation for a massive total.

Captain Matthew Cross played a crucial supporting role with a fluent 59 off 47, while Michael Leask added the finishing touches with a brisk 28* off 15 balls. Scotland’s final score of 369/6 seemed unassailable at the halfway stage.

O’Dowd’s 158 Anchors Netherlands’ Monumental Chase

Record-Breaking Chase Led by Calm, Aggressive Batting

Despite the imposing total, the Netherlands showed no signs of pressure. The chase began with a solid opening partnership of 44 runs as Michael Levitt provided early momentum. But it was Max O’Dowd who shouldered the majority of the responsibility.

O’Dowd’s commanding 158 off 130 balls, which included 13 boundaries and 4 sixes, kept the Dutch innings on track. While wickets fell at intervals—Cachet (3), Edwards (32), Barresi (13)—O’Dowd continued unfazed.

He received crucial support from the middle order. Teja Nidamanuru struck a valuable 51 from 42 balls, while Noah Croes contributed a lightning-quick 50 off just 29 deliveries. Their acceleration in the middle overs ensured the required run rate never spiraled out of control.

Scotland’s Safyaan Sharif tried to stem the flow with a return of 3/62, but with little backing from the rest of the bowling attack, the Dutch kept chipping away at the target.

Match Summary: Netherlands vs Scotland – CWC League 2, Dundee

Venue: Forthill, Dundee
Result: Netherlands won by 4 wickets
Player of the Match: Max O’Dowd (158 off 130)
Scotland: 369/6 (George Munsey 191, Cross 59; van der Merwe 2/62)
Netherlands: 374/6 in 49.2 overs (O’Dowd 158, Croes 50; Sharif 3/62)
